Panama City Beach Convention and Visitors Bureau has a fun Bucket List program where visitors choose activities in which they want to engage. When they check them off, they receive fun prizes like beach towels and T-shirts. I hope I’ll get a chance to visit and check off some Panama City Beach Bucket List items sometime, too.
